Problems solved by technology

However, in practical application, we found that the above-mentioned nail remover still has certain deficiencies. For example, the technology of the above-mentioned nail remover is to ring groove the broken nail, and use the groove to take out the broken nail after the ring is grooved. , but among them, there are a few problems that have not been solved. For example, it is troublesome to perform ring grooving on broken nails, which is a waste of time and wears on the blades. Moreover, when rotating broken nails, the holding force of ring grooving It is small and easy to slip. Also, metal debris will be produced when the broken nail is ring grooved. If these debris cannot be cleaned in time, there will be a great safety hazard if it falls into the patient's wound

Abstract

The invention relates to the technical field of medical instruments, and discloses a nail taking-out device for the department of orthopedics. The nail taking-out device comprises a third motor. According to the nail taking-out device, the third motor is controlled to operate to enable a cutter wheel at the top of an output shaft of the third motor to be rotated, a groove can be cut out on the side face of a broken nail, after the groove is cut out, a sliding part is controlled to move to enable the broken nail to be located between a fixing block and a pressing plate, then a second motor is controlled to operate to enable the pressing plate to move inwards, a clamping block on the pressing plate is also clamped into the punched groove, the broken nail is clamped into a nail groove in thefixing block, at the moment, a rotating motor is controlled to operate, and thereby the broken nail can be slowly screwed out. The nail taking-out is simpler and more convenient, and because only theside face of the broken nail has the groove, the clamping block can be clamped in the groove without slipping, and thereby the nail taking-out effect is better. A negative pressure fan is operated tobe capable of absorbing metal chippings, generated during the broken nail is cut, through a negative pressure, the metal chippings are stored in a cloth bag through a conical groove and a cleaning groove, the metal chippings can be prevented from being scattered on a wound of a patient, and thereby the nail taking-out is safer.

technical field [0001] The invention relates to the technical field of medical devices, in particular to an orthopedic nail remover. Background technique [0002] In clinical medicine, fracture is one of the common diseases of bone trauma. The method often used to treat fractures is to implement internal fixation surgery, that is, after the fracture site is reset, the bone plate and bone nails made of metal materials are used to fix the bone after reduction. connect them. [0003] When bone nails are used to fix bones, the broken nails often occur. When the broken nails occur, the operation is forced to stop, and the whole process of fracture fixation has to start from the beginning. The removal of broken nails is a very troublesome thing, time-consuming and labor-intensive. The traditional tool for removing broken nails is a ring-saw shape.
